Contrary to what one of the daily papers published on Thursday, Beta Television has confirmed that they will beam the Blantyre derby on Saturday afternoon at Kamuzu Stadium.

On Thursday, there was an article in one of Malawi’s daily papers indicating that the match between Mighty Wanderers and Big Bullets will not be beamed live by the official broadcasters due to financial squabbles.

However, the Television’s Station Director Theuns Bester refuted the claims saying all is set for the TV to beam the derby live. He also revealed that his television has lost about K6 million from prospective sponsors because of what was published on Thursday.

“We are ready to beam the match live on Saturday. It’s a very big match and we cannot afford to miss it. It was very unfortunate that a certain daily paper published an article indicating that our television will not beam the match live and die to that story, we have lost K6 million from prospective sponsors. Yes we are having some financial problems but we are trying and things will get back to normal,” he told Malawi24.

Beta Television won the exclusive rights to beam local matches for the next three seasons but they have been struggling to find sponsors for the matches.
